dma-direct: re-encrypt memory if dma_direct_alloc_pages() fails

[ Upstream commit 96a539fa3bb71f443ae08e57b9f63d6e5bb2207c ]

If arch_dma_set_uncached() fails after memory has been decrypted, it needs
to be re-encrypted before freeing.

Fixes: fa7e2247c572 ("dma-direct: make uncached_kernel_address more general")

kernel/dma/direct.c

index 8f4bbdaf965ebed96f876f193516de091c10414b..4e789c46ff0bfd385e95cb9cf136ef95666de847 100644 (file)
@@ -186,7 +186,7 @@ void *dma_direct_alloc_pages(struct device *dev, size_t size,
                arch_dma_prep_coherent(page, size);
                ret = arch_dma_set_uncached(ret, size);
                if (IS_ERR(ret))
-                       goto out_free_pages;
+                       goto out_encrypt_pages;
        }
 done:
        if (force_dma_unencrypted(dev))
@@ -194,6 +194,11 @@ void *dma_direct_alloc_pages(struct device *dev, size_t size,
        else
                *dma_handle = phys_to_dma(dev, page_to_phys(page));
        return ret;
+
+out_encrypt_pages:
+       if (force_dma_unencrypted(dev))
+               set_memory_encrypted((unsigned long)page_address(page),
+                                    1 << get_order(size));
 out_free_pages:
        dma_free_contiguous(dev, page, size);
        return NULL;
